begin process at 2012 05 30 22:02:37
  Trouver un code source :
 
dans
 
Accueil > Forum > 

Archive PHP

 > 

Archives

 > 

Débutants

 > 

je veux supprimer news et je n'y arrive pas


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

je veux supprimer news et je n'y arrive pas

mardi 28 mars 2006 à 15:05:18 | je veux supprimer news et je n'y arrive pas

Miss1



 Miss1
salut j'ai réussi a demander a l'utilisateur de rentré des news et de les afficher dans la partie administrateur (c lui qui va géré) et mon probléme c'est que j'ai essayé tout se que je connaissait pour supprimer mais le bouton apparait ss le supprimer alors comment faire.

voici le code:

$dbcnx = mysql_connect("localhost", "root", "");

if (!$dbcnx) {
echo( "<P>Impossible de se connecter" ."au serveur en ce moment.</P>" );
exit();
}

mysql_select_db("projet", $dbcnx);

if (array_key_exists('Login_Admin', $_POST))
{
      
        $login = $_POST['Login_Admin'];
        $password = $_POST['Password'];

}
elseif (array_key_exists('Login_Admin', $_GET))
{
        // Get variable
        $login =  $_GET['Login_Admin'];
        $password = $_GET['Password_Admin'];
}

if($password=='' or $login=='')
    {
    echo '<p>Vous avez oublié de remplir un champs.</p>';
    include('connectionadm.php');
    exit;
    }


$sqlquery = "SELECT * from administrateurs where Login='$login'";

$req = mysql_query($sqlquery) or die('Erreur SQL !<br>'.$sqlquery.'<br>'.mysql_error());

$data = mysql_fetch_array($req);

if($data['Password']!= $password)
    {
    echo '<p> Mauvais login / password. Merci de recommencer</p>';
    include('connection.php');
    exit;
    }

if (isset($_POST['Titre']) AND isset($_POST['Contenu']) AND isset($_POST['Login']))
{
        $pseudo = $_POST['Login'];
        $titre = $_POST['Titre'];
        $contenu = $_POST['Contenu'];

        if ($_POST['ID'] == 0)
        {

mysql_query("INSERT INTO news (Titre, Contenu, Time, Login, Valide) VALUES ('" . $titre . "', '" . $contenu . "', '" . time() . "', '" . $pseudo . "', '1')");
        }
        else
        {

                mysql_query("UPDATE news SET Titre='" . $titre . "', Contenu='" . $contenu . "', Login='" . $pseudo . "' WHERE id=" . $_POST['id_news']);
        }
}

 


?>

// affichage du tableau et de ses valeur//
<br>
news ...

<table width="400" border="1">
<tr>
<td>Date</td>
<td>Titre</td>
<td>Contenu</td>

<td>Pseudo</td>
<td>Supprimer</td>
</tr>
 
 <?php
$retour = mysql_query('SELECT * FROM news ORDER BY Time');
while ($donnees = mysql_fetch_array($retour))
{
?>

<tr>
 <td><?php echo date('d/m/Y', $donnees['Time']); ?></td>
<td><?php echo stripslashes($donnees['Titre']); ?></td>
<td><?php echo stripslashes($donnees['Contenu']); ?></td>

<td><?php echo stripslashes($donnees['Login']); ?></td>

 

<?php
}
?>

merci de bien vouloir m'aider

mardi 28 mars 2006 à 15:18:03 | Re : je veux supprimer news et je n'y arrive pas

kgadhi

Bonjour Miss1
tu affiches ou le lien (ou le bouton) pour supprimer ??
mardi 28 mars 2006 à 15:20:04 | Re : je veux supprimer news et je n'y arrive pas

raven44

Hello,

Ca vient peut etre de moi mais j'ai pas tout a fait très bien compris ta demande ( je ne vois aucun bouton ?? )

Pourrais tu réexpliquer en bref ?
mardi 28 mars 2006 à 15:26:08 | Re : je veux supprimer news et je n'y arrive pas

malalam

Administrateur CodeS-SourceS
A vrai dire, je ne vois même pas de requête pour supprimer une entrée, moi...
mardi 28 mars 2006 à 15:26:46 | Re : je veux supprimer news et je n'y arrive pas

Miss1



 Miss1
désoler a tous les deux c moi qui me sui mal expliquer je veux afficher un bouton supprimer mais il ne supprime rien
 <td><?php echo date('d/m/Y', $donnees['Time']); ?></td>
<td><?php echo stripslashes($donnees['Titre']); ?></td>
<td><?php echo stripslashes($donnees['Contenu']); ?></td>
<td><?php echo stripslashes($donnees['Login']); ?></td>

dc en dessous de cela j'ai ajouter
 echo"<td>
<FORM ACTION='admin.php' METHOD=POST >";
                    echo "<input name='Login_Admin' value='$login' type='hidden'> ";
            echo "<input name='Password' value='$password' type='hidden'> "; 
            echo" <input type='submit' value='Oui'>";
            echo"</FORM></td>";
            echo"</tr>"; et mon problème c'est que le bouton suppimer ne supprime pas. je sé pas si je suis plus claire

mardi 28 mars 2006 à 15:30:25 | Re : je veux supprimer news et je n'y arrive pas

krolenain

montre nous ta requete qui récupère les valeurs de ton formulaires pour les supprimer
mardi 28 mars 2006 à 15:31:44 | Re : je veux supprimer news et je n'y arrive pas

malalam

Administrateur CodeS-SourceS

Et pourquoi il devrait supprimer, puisque dans ton code de traitement php, tu ne lances aucune requête de suppression? Je vois un insert, un update, mais pas de delete.

 

mardi 28 mars 2006 à 15:32:25 | Re : je veux supprimer news et je n'y arrive pas

huberdine

Ton dernier tableau HTML n'est pas complet :
tu as 5 colonnes dans tes entêtes, mais 4 seulement dans ta boucle ...
et il manque la fermeture de ton tableau.

<table width="400" border="1">
<tr>
<td>Date</td>
<td>Titre</td>
<td>Contenu</td>

<td>Pseudo</td>
<td>Supprimer</td>
</tr>
 
 <?php
$retour = mysql_query('SELECT * FROM news ORDER BY Time');
while ($donnees = mysql_fetch_array($retour))
{
?>

<tr>
 <td><?php echo date('d/m/Y', $donnees['Time']); ?></td>
<td><?php echo stripslashes($donnees['Titre']); ?></td>
<td><?php echo stripslashes($donnees['Contenu']); ?></td>

<td><?php echo stripslashes($donnees['Login']); ?></td>

 

<?php
}
?>

-*- switch -*-
mardi 28 mars 2006 à 15:34:57 | Re : je veux supprimer news et je n'y arrive pas

malalam

Administrateur CodeS-SourceS
Au passage, je pense que
if (isset ($_POST['Login_Admin']))
est plus rapide que
if (array_key_exists('Login_Admin', $_POST))

dans le dexième cas, tu parcours quand même ton tableau $_POST hein.

M'enfin, c'était juste pour dire ;-)
mardi 28 mars 2006 à 15:35:16 | Re : je veux supprimer news et je n'y arrive pas

Miss1


voila ma requête désler j'avé oublier de la monter

if (isset($_GET['supprimer_news']))
{

        mysql_query('DELETE FROM news WHERE id=' . $_GET['supprimer_news']);
}


1 2 3

Cette discussion est classée dans : mysql, login, password, post, news


Répondre à ce message

Sujets en rapport avec ce message

transformation [ par sagaff ] J'utilise actuellement un system de cookies pour se loger. J'aimerai supprimer ce system et le remplacer par un system de session.Personnellement j'ai Login et password [ par fabienfsf ] Hello tout le monde, je suis débutant et j'ai un problème ...Je voudrais faire un simple truc de connction avec login et password donc j'ai fait un te Redirection après authentification [ par vernoff ] Salut j'ai créer une page avec un formulaire d'authentification qui envoi sur une page appelée login.php en post et je voudrais qu'une fois l'utilisat problème avec MYSQL/php [ par spiesalex ] salut,bon j'ai ce code ci:if(isset($_POST['login']) SOS requete [ par spoutniks ] ok je vais essayer de faire une meilleur explication. J'ai une base de données SQL avec comme champs des logins et mot de passe. Actuellement j'interr SOS requete [ par spoutniks ] ok je vais essayer de faire une meilleur explication. J'ai une base de données SQL avec comme champs des logins et mot de passe. Actuellement j'interr Variables [ par Toolsweb ] Bon j'ai çainclude("../conf.php"); if(isset($_POST) && !empty($_POST['login']) && !empty($_POST['pass'])) {  extract($_POST);  // on recupère le passw Sessions permissions [ par Soul EX ] session_start(); $login = $_POST["login"]; $password = $_POST["password"]; $connexion = mysql_connect("*","*","*"); mysql_select_db("*",$connexion); COOKIE probléme de passage [ par speedylol ] Bonjour ,j 'aimerais faire passer certaine donnée de mon script log par une session cookie pour inseré les membre qui son online dans une table voila Problème avec fichier de login pour espace membres [ par Florent06 ] Salut à tous !!! Je suis en train de faire un espace membres et voici ce qu'il y a dans le fichier de login (après la page de formulaire de login) :


Nos sponsors


Sondage...

Comparez les prix

CalendriCode

Mai 2012
LMMJVSD
 123456
78910111213
14151617181920
21222324252627
28293031   

Consulter la suite du CalendriCode

Photothèque

A découvrir



 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 0,671 sec (3)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ales